Our verdict is Benign. The variant received -18 ACMG points: 0P and 18B. BP4_ModerateBP6_Very_StrongBS1BS2

The NM_030578.4(B9D2):​c.88+6C>T vari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000333 in 1,613,922 control chromosomes in the GnomAD database, including 6 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★★).

B9D2 (HGNC:28636): (B9 domain containing 2) This gene encodes a B9 domain protein, which are exclusively found in ciliated organisms. The gene is upregulated during mucociliary differentiation, and the encoded protein localizes to basal bodies and cilia. Disrupting expression of this gene results in ciliogenesis defects. [provided by RefSeq, Oct 2009]
